Methodology
I carefully evaluated 13 popular email marketing software solutions. I thoroughly tested each platform and then consulted our rubric, which features five categories containing 31 important factors for SMBs. Next, I gave each factor a weighted score. In the end, I tallied all the scores together to generate a final star rating.
Decision Factor | Scoring Weight | Description |
---|---|---|
General Features | 28% | I compared each platform to see what features they had in common such as lead management tools, email templates, automation and integrations. |
Value | 25% | One of the biggest factors for SMBs is price. I looked at each platform’s pricing structure to ensure they were within reach of most SMBs. |
Expert Score | 20% | I performed hands-on testing of each platform to see how user-friendly the tools are and if the interface is intuitive. |
Additional Features | 17% | Some email marketing platforms offer unique tools such as AI integrations. These additional features were taken into consideration. |
Customer Sentiment | 10% | We scour the web to find real-world user reviews and consider what the average user says about the platforms. We then factor this into our final score. |

Essential Email Marketing Features
Before shelling out for any old email marketing platform, SMBs should closely examine the features each provider offers. At the very least, the platform you choose should include most, if not all, of the features listed below.
- Promotional Activity. Being able to send informative emails will boost your brand awareness and keep your business offers firmly planted in the minds of existing and potential customers.
- Special Offers. Software that allows you to send special offers to customers’ inboxes will ensure they have the opportunity to take advantage of them.
- Post-Sales Follow-Up. Offering after-sales service will improve your standing with customers and create an opportunity to open a valuable dialogue.
- Customer Surveys. Surveys allow you to develop your understanding of your customer base by asking them questions about what they want.
- Audience Targeting. Email marketing software that allows you to target segments of your database lets you focus on the areas with the greatest potential.
- Delivery Timing. Good email marketing software will enable you to test and confirm the best time to dispatch your emails based on data such as open rates and the number of clicks through to your website.
What Will I Pay for Email Marketing Software?
Expect to pay a monthly subscription rather than an upfront charge. Your payment will reflect how many emails you send and on what frequency, with prices starting at around $10 a month (billed monthly) for entry-level plans. If you want plans offering more monthly emails and more advanced features, you can expect to pay upwards of $20 per month (billed monthly) or more, depending on your chosen platform.

What is email marketing software?
Email marketing software allows various SMBs to plan, organize, manage and track email marketing campaigns. The software is usually capable of generating SMS marketing campaigns as well. General features include customer and contact management, email marketing templates, email automations, integrations and landing page designers that allow you to create eye-catching pages that can help convert visitors into contacts and customers.

How do I build a list of email addresses?
You can buy a list of emails from a marketing agency, but the problem here is that you don’t know who you’ll be communicating with—and that could be a problem if you have a niche product or service. To build your list, you’ll need to invite people who visit your website to leave their details and give permission to use them.
